  • Abstract
    This paper presents an alternative single shot ΣΔ ADC architecture. The architecture is targeted at applications, such as industrial automation, where it is desirable to multiplex inputs from a number of independent sources. The “single shot” ΣΔ does not require filter settling and so maximises the overall conversion rate for multiplexed applications. Results are presented for a fourth order ΣΔ modulator which achieves 16 bit resolution with an oversampling rate of 200 samples per conversion. The circuit produces a new conversion every 350 microseconds
